Autologous Peripheral-Blood Mononuclear Cells Including A Minimum Of 50 Million Autologous Cd54+ Cells Activated With Prostatic Acid Phosphatase Granulocyte-Macrophage Colony-Stimulating Factor
An immunotherapy product made from a patient's own immune cells that are activated outside the body against a prostate cancer antigen and then infused back to stimulate an immune response against prostate cancer cells. It is the first FDA-approved cancer vaccine for castration-resistant prostate cancer.
